Output 30ae00f3f07141076668df2ebfcd98f263e50dc673564bb19431f634accb61f2:4

value
20856
script pubkey
OP_0 OP_PUSHBYTES_20 3c915500b10e333cc894cb41e307a0d49301929e
address
bc1q8jg42q93pcenejy5edq7xpaq6jfsry57l4r69f
transaction
30ae00f3f07141076668df2ebfcd98f263e50dc673564bb19431f634accb61f2